Who we Are
Founded in 1967, l’Association francophone de qathet’s (AFqa) mission is to promote the francophone language and culture and cultivate a sense of belonging to the Francophonie by carrying out cultural, educational and community activities.
Mission: To share and promote the multicultural reality and the Francophone heritage of Canada, while cultivating a sense of belonging to the Francophonie through cultural, educational, intergenerational, and community activities
Vision: AFqa is recognized in the community and beyond as an inclusive and integrated center that promotes the multicultural Francophone reality through the provision of dynamic and unifying services and activities.
